Systems and methods for automatically determining patient swallow frequency

1. A method for determining a frequency of spontaneous patient swallowing and diagnosing dysphagia in the patient, the method comprising:
- continuously collecting spontaneous patient swallow data using a patient interface monitoring device positioned in contact with a neck of a patient, the patient interface monitoring device comprising an adhesive patch and a first sensor and a second sensor configured to collect spontaneous patient swallow data, wherein collecting spontaneous patient swallow data further comprises audio data and tissue acceleration data associated with the spontaneous patient swallowing;
transmitting the collected spontaneous patient swallow data to a computing device from the patient interface monitoring device;
analyzing the spontaneous patient swallow data with a data analyzer at a processor of the computing device to identify spontaneous patient swallow events;
counting a number of identified spontaneous swallow events over a predetermined time period;
determining the spontaneous patient swallow frequency on the computing device based upon the number of identified swallow events over the predetermined time period;
comparing, at the processor, the determined spontaneous patient swallow frequency to reference data, wherein the reference data comprises a plurality of model swallow data representative of a model swallow event based on patient parameters, the patient parameters including at least one of an age or a sex of the patient;
generating, at the processor, a patient diagnosis of dysphagia based upon the comparison of the determined spontaneous patient swallow frequency to the reference data; and
reporting results including the patient diagnosis of dysphagia, to a user of the computing device.

Abstract
Patient swallow frequency is automatically determined by collecting patient data, analyzing the patient data to automatically identify swallow events, and automatically calculating the swallow frequency based upon the identified swallow events. In some cases, the patient data is collected by a patient interface that wirelessly transmits the data to a computing device for analysis.
